The Borys Paton State Polytechnic Museum at Igor Sikorsky Kyiv Polytechnic Institute organized the "Celebrating Pi Day" quest as part of its Family Saturday program to mark nternational Pi Day, celebrated annually on March 14. The quest program was jointly developed by the museum's Scientific and Educational Activities Department and the Exhibitions Department.
On March 14, 2026, from 11:00 a.m. to 3:00 p.m., visitors were invited to the museum's main exhibition hall—formerly the institute's mechanical workshops—to collect a quest worksheet and clues before beginning the challenge.
During the quest, participants searched for ten exhibits and, upon finding them, identified the mechanical or electrical engineering components whose design, calculation, or manufacture involved the mathematical constant π (pi).
One of the tasks read: "Find the machine tool equipped with the same foot-operated drive mechanism as the famous nineteenth-century sewing machines. Identify and name the types of mechanical transmissions for which the mathematical constant π plays a key role in engineering calculations."
The accompanying clue included illustrations of the transmission types featured in the exhibit. Participants learned that π is essential in the calculations that ensure the smooth operation of these mechanisms, accurate gear meshing, component interchangeability, and the reliable performance of mechanical transmission systems under load.
